File: ix.exp

package info (click to toggle)
systemtap 3.1-2
  • links: PTS, VCS
  • area: main
  • in suites: stretch
  • size: 32,860 kB
  • ctags: 12,513
  • sloc: cpp: 58,610; ansic: 58,189; exp: 37,322; sh: 10,633; xml: 7,771; perl: 2,252; python: 2,066; tcl: 1,305; makefile: 969; lisp: 105; java: 100; awk: 94; asm: 91; sed: 16
file content (52 lines) | stat: -rw-r--r-- 2,529 bytes parent folder | download | duplicates (6)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
# Simple function to test maps of ints containing stats

set test "ix"

set ::result_string {foo[0]: count:3  sum:98  avg:32  min:-2  max:100  variance:3410
foo[1]: count:3  sum:99  avg:33  min:-2  max:100  variance:3429
foo[2]: count:3  sum:100  avg:33  min:-2  max:100  variance:3355
foo[3]: count:3  sum:101  avg:33  min:-2  max:100  variance:3348
foo[4]: count:3  sum:102  avg:34  min:-2  max:100  variance:3276
foo[5]: count:3  sum:103  avg:34  min:-2  max:100  variance:3297
foo[6]: count:3  sum:104  avg:34  min:-2  max:100  variance:3226
foo[7]: count:3  sum:105  avg:35  min:-2  max:100  variance:3249
foo[8]: count:3  sum:106  avg:35  min:-2  max:100  variance:3180
foo[9]: count:3  sum:107  avg:35  min:-2  max:100  variance:3176
foo[10]: count:3  sum:108  avg:36  min:-2  max:100  variance:3108

Now reverse order...
foo[10]: count:3  sum:108  avg:36  min:-2  max:100  variance:3108
foo[9]: count:3  sum:107  avg:35  min:-2  max:100  variance:3176
foo[8]: count:3  sum:106  avg:35  min:-2  max:100  variance:3180
foo[7]: count:3  sum:105  avg:35  min:-2  max:100  variance:3249
foo[6]: count:3  sum:104  avg:34  min:-2  max:100  variance:3226
foo[5]: count:3  sum:103  avg:34  min:-2  max:100  variance:3297
foo[4]: count:3  sum:102  avg:34  min:-2  max:100  variance:3276
foo[3]: count:3  sum:101  avg:33  min:-2  max:100  variance:3348
foo[2]: count:3  sum:100  avg:33  min:-2  max:100  variance:3355
foo[1]: count:3  sum:99  avg:33  min:-2  max:100  variance:3429
foo[0]: count:3  sum:98  avg:32  min:-2  max:100  variance:3410

Now adding 10 to each...
foo[0]: count:4  sum:108  avg:27  min:-2  max:100  variance:2411
foo[1]: count:4  sum:109  avg:27  min:-2  max:100  variance:2430
foo[2]: count:4  sum:110  avg:27  min:-2  max:100  variance:2380
foo[3]: count:4  sum:111  avg:27  min:-2  max:100  variance:2376
foo[4]: count:4  sum:112  avg:28  min:-2  max:100  variance:2328
foo[5]: count:4  sum:113  avg:28  min:-2  max:100  variance:2356
foo[6]: count:4  sum:114  avg:28  min:-2  max:100  variance:2309
foo[7]: count:4  sum:115  avg:28  min:-2  max:100  variance:2339
foo[8]: count:4  sum:116  avg:29  min:-2  max:100  variance:2293
foo[9]: count:4  sum:117  avg:29  min:-2  max:100  variance:2290
foo[10]: count:4  sum:118  avg:29  min:-2  max:100  variance:2245

Run a quick foreach without sorting...
complete sum of foo:1243}

foreach runtime [get_runtime_list] {
    if {$runtime != ""} {
	stap_run2 $srcdir/$subdir/$test.stp --runtime=$runtime
    } else {
	stap_run2 $srcdir/$subdir/$test.stp
    }
}